Kelly Osbourne extends club outing into April

Kelly Osbourne , whose first headlining tour kicks off on Sunday (3/9), has added to the run a batch of dates that stretch into mid April.

The teen star--made famous by the MTV reality series that documents the private lives of metal pioneer Ozzy Osbourne and his family--is hitting the road to support her debut album, "Shut Up!," which hit stores late last November. The set features the hit-single title track, as well as Osbourne's cover of Madonna's '80s-era hit "Papa Don't Preach."

Epic Records enlisted Osbourne to record her solo album after "Papa Don't Preach," which was originally featured on the label's July 2002 novelty release "The Osbourne Family Album," made a splash at radio and on MTV.

All 12 cuts from "Shut Up!" are streaming at Osbourne's official website.

One-man-band Har Mar Superstar--a.k.a. Sean Tillman--holds down the opening slot on Osbourne's tour. Tillman was Osbourne's date at last year's MTV Video Music Awards.

In addition to her tour, Osbourne's promotional schedule includes an appearance on "The Carson Daly Show" on Thursday night (3/6), and an online chat set for next Monday (3/10). Details are posted at her website.
